Your Body Recipe: A Captivating Look at: What Makes Us Human Kindle Edition


"Your Body Recipe: A Captivating Look at What Makes Us Human" by Kevin B. DiBacco is an entertaining and informative guide to the human body's inner workings. Written in a casual, conversational tone, the book aims to make complex biological concepts accessible and engaging to a general audience.



The book begins with an introduction to the basic elements that make up the human body, focusing on oxygen, carbon, hydrogen, and nitrogen. It then delves into the importance of water, explaining how this vital compound supports various bodily functions.



Next, the author explores the three main macronutrients - carbohydrates, fats, and proteins - detailing their roles in providing energy and supporting bodily functions. The book then discusses electrolytes, describing how these charged minerals help regulate various physiological processes.



A significant portion of the book is dedicated to hormones and neurotransmitters, explaining how these chemical messengers control everything from mood to metabolism. The author uses creative analogies and humor to make these complex topics more understandable and memorable.



The book also covers vitamins and minerals, emphasizing their importance in maintaining overall health and well-being. It explains the roles of both fat-soluble and water-soluble vitamins, as well as essential minerals like iron, zinc, and calcium.



The final chapter presents 20 fun facts about the human body, offering readers interesting tidbits of information that showcase the body's remarkable capabilities and quirks.



Throughout the book, DiBacco maintains an enthusiastic and friendly tone, often addressing the reader directly and using playful language to keep the content engaging. He employs creative analogies and metaphors to explain complex biological processes, making the information more relatable and easier to understand.



"Your Body Recipe" serves as an excellent introduction to human biology for readers of all ages, combining scientific accuracy with an entertaining presentation style. It encourages readers to marvel at the complexity and wonder of their own bodies, promoting a greater understanding and appreciation of human biology.
